A square has a length of 3/4m. Find the area.

Respuesta :

jamesphantos11
jamesphantos11 jamesphantos11
  • 11-12-2018

Answer:

9/16

Step-by-step explanation:

Since the area of a square is s^2, then ther area of this square is (3/4)^2 is 9/16.
